Abstract

The invention discloses a detection device for shower head cover production, which comprises a bottom plate, wherein the top of the bottom plate is fixedly connected with a case, the top of the case is fixedly connected with a track plate, four corners of the top of the track plate are fixedly connected with supporting columns, the top ends of the supporting columns are fixedly connected with a top plate, the middle of the top plate is fixedly connected with a first side plate, and the left side and the right side of the top plate are fixedly connected with a second side plate. Technical Field
The invention relates to the technical field of bathroom material production equipment, in particular to a detection device for shower cover production.
Background
The bathroom means hygiene and bathing literally, and the bathroom is commonly called a bathroom mainly used for bathing, and is a space and articles for daily hygiene activities such as defecation, bathing, washing and the like of residents. At present, the bathroom is not only simple as a single bathroom, but also has the advantages that the requirements for various products are improved along with the acceleration of the life rhythm of people, and the color bathroom products are produced. The method mainly comprises the following steps: bathroom cabinet, leading gondola water faucet, stool pot, bathroom equipment, basin, flush valve, case, bathroom accessory, bathtub, shower, sauna room, bathroom electrical apparatus, bathroom ceramic tile, glass sanitary ware, bathroom mirror, wooden sanitary ware, ya keli, plastic sanitary ware, cleaning products, kitchen guarding, kitchen pendant, knife rest, kitchen couple, condiment frame, ceramic raw materials, glazed tiles, ceramic tile.
Current gondola water faucet lid needs to detect the finished product in process of production, and the gondola water faucet lid surface through-hole of plastics system blocks up easily, is an important item during the detection, and small-size enterprise generally purchases not having precision instruments to detect, adopts the mode of artifical detection usually, detects by artifical handheld, and detection efficiency is lower.
Disclosure of Invention
Technical problem to be solved
Aiming at the defects of the prior art, the invention provides a detection device for shower cover production, which solves the problem of low detection efficiency caused by manual detection in a manual detection mode.

When the shower cover detection device is used, a shower cover detection product is transmitted to the steering rail 42 through the transmission device, then the shower cover sequentially slides to a position between the first side plate 7 and the second side plate 8 above the bottom plate 1, the motor 16 and the lamp tube 14 are started, the motor 16 drives the rotating rod 18 to rotate through the semicircular rotating disk 17, further the rotating disk 15 is pushed to intermittently rotate by the lug 19, the rotating sleeve 10 is driven to rotate through the rotating shaft 9, further the shower cover is pushed to the rotating plate 13 through the rotating sheet 11, the lamp light emitted by the lamp tube 14 irradiates the bottom of the shower cover through the transparent rotating plate 13, the distribution condition of pores on the surface of the shower cover can be seen by observing the light on the surface of the shower cover, when the observed shower cover is unqualified, the button switch 2 can be pressed, the motor 38 is started, the motor 38 drives the hinge wheel 37 to rotate through the connecting shaft, further the first pull rope 31 is wound on the surface of the, the shower head cover passes through the material leakage groove 12 and falls into the collecting box 22, when the motor 38 cannot operate due to the failure of the circuit or the motor 38, the pull ring 33 can be taken down, the pull ring 33 is pulled, the second pull rope 32 is utilized to pull the rotating plate 13 to rotate, the electric mode can be replaced, after the detection is finished, the device is closed, the bayonet lock 25 is pushed upwards, the bayonet lock 26 is separated from the bayonet lock, then the collecting box 22 is pulled out, and the inside defective products are taken out to be treated.
